    The 5 Forces of Negotiation Leverage: Blake McDaniel

    Need help with a negotiation? Text us and we'll feature your question on the show. What really determines who wins a negotiation? In this episode of Negotiation Made Simple, John Lowry sits down with veteran talent agent Blake McDaniel, who has spent decades negotiating deals for some of the biggest names in entertainment, including Alabama, Run-DMC, and many others. Through years of high-stakes dealmaking, Blake discovered that great negotiations aren’t just about persuasion or tactics—they’re about leverage. Blake shares the simple but powerful framework he learned early in his career called TICO: Time, Information, Communication, Confidence, and Options. These five elements determine who truly holds the advantage in any negotiation—from major entertainment contracts to everyday business decisions. Along the way, Blake offers behind-the-scenes stories from the music industry, lessons from mentors at Creative Artists Agency, and practical strategies for building leverage before a negotiation even begins. You’ll learn why patience can be your greatest asset, how silence can reveal critical information, and why having real options may be the most powerful negotiating tool of all. Whether you’re negotiating deals, leading teams, or simply trying to get better outcomes in everyday conversations, this episode provides a clear framework you can use immediately. Key Takeaway: If you want better deals, don’t focus only on tactics. Focus on building leverage.     How a Producer of American Idol Wins High-Stakes Deals (Featuring Simon Lythgoe)

    Need help with a negotiation? Text us and we'll feature your question on the show. In this episode, we sit down with a Producer of American Idol to unpack how one of the most successful shows in television history almost never happened and what that teaches us about high-stakes negotiation. From getting rejected by networks, to reworking the pitch, to stacking the right pieces at the right moment, this conversation reveals that great deals aren’t won through persuasion alone they’re won through preparation, timing, and strategic positioning. Drawing from decades of experience negotiating with talent, agents, networks, and global brands, a Producer of American Idol shares how to create leverage when you don’t have it, how to manage ego without burning relationships, and why timing matters more than brilliance. You’ll hear real stories from behind American Idol, Netflix, Disney, and beyond, along with practical lessons leaders can apply to any high-pressure deal. If you’ve ever had a great idea that stalled, a deal that fell apart, or a negotiation that felt out of your control, this episode will change how you approach the process. Because the biggest lesson is simple: the best negotiators win before the meeting ever starts.     Negotiating With Yourself: How to Manage Anxiety Under Pressure (Nick Wignall)

    Need help with a negotiation? Text us and we'll feature your question on the show. In this episode of Negotiation Made Simple, we explore one of the most overlooked skills in negotiation and leadership: managing the negotiation happening inside your own head. Clinical psychologist and mindset coach Dr. Nick Wignall joins the conversation to unpack why anxiety, fear, and pressure show up so strongly in high-stakes negotiations — and why trying to eliminate those emotions often makes things worse. Together, we break down the difference between anxiety, stress, and worry, and explain how unexamined emotions can quietly drive bad decisions, unnecessary concessions, and missed opportunities  Nick introduces a simple but powerful framework that helps leaders stay grounded and make clear decisions even when emotions are running high. We also discuss practical tools like “scheduled worry,” why high achievers are especially prone to anxiety, and how assertiveness rooted in values (not emotions) becomes a strategic advantage at the negotiating table  If you’ve ever felt pressure push you toward a deal you knew wasn’t right — or found yourself trying to negotiate just to relieve discomfort — this episode will change how you think about leadership, negotiation, and emotional control.
